How to Improve Mental Clarity Without Side Effects or Crash

Mental clarity is essential for navigating the complexities of daily life, enhancing productivity, and fostering creativity. As stress and distractions have become prevalent in our fast-paced world, many individuals are seeking effective ways to improve their cognitive performance without succumbing to side effects or energy crashes commonly associated with stimulants. Here are some natural strategies that can help you achieve better mental clarity.

First and foremost, nutrition plays a crucial role in cognitive function. A balanced diet rich in essential nutrients can significantly affect how clearly you think. Foods high in antioxidants, healthy fats, vitamins, and minerals support brain health. Incorporate fruits, vegetables, whole grains, fish, and nuts into your meals. For instance, omega-3 fatty acids found in fatty fish like salmon can enhance brain function and are known to support memory. Moreover, staying hydrated is equally important; dehydration can lead to decreased concentration and cognitive performance.

Another powerful method to enhance mental clarity is through regular physical activity. Exercise increases blood flow to the brain, which can improve cognitive functions and foster the growth of new neural connections. Just 30 minutes of moderate exercise, such as brisk walking or yoga, can elevate mood and boost energy levels, promoting a clearer mindset. Additionally, exercise helps reduce stress and anxiety, which are common barriers to mental clarity.

Mindfulness and meditation have gained popularity for their ability to improve focus and clarity. Regularly practicing mindfulness or engaging in meditation can help clear mental clutter, allowing you to approach tasks with a fresh perspective. Even just a few minutes of deep breathing can help re-center your thoughts and improve emotional regulation. Try setting aside time each day to practice mindfulness or meditation; apps or online guides can help get you started.

Another effective way to enhance mental clarity is through adequate sleep. Quality sleep is crucial for cognitive restoration and memory consolidation. Aim for 7-9 hours of restorative sleep each night. Establishing a calming bedtime routine, maintaining a consistent sleep schedule, and creating a comfortable sleep environment can significantly improve the quality of your sleep. Insufficient or poor-quality sleep can lead to decreased focus, impaired memory, and a general feeling of mental fog.

Lastly, reducing multitasking can significantly improve mental clarity. While many think juggling multiple tasks at once increases productivity, it can lead to decreased focus and increased mental fatigue. Instead, prioritize tasks and focus on completing one thing at a time. By dedicating your attention fully to a single task, you’ll likely find that you work more efficiently and with greater clarity.
